If you smell smoke in a room where nothing is burning, see flames or heavy sparks above the chimney, or hear a roaring sound from the flue, leave the house and call 911 before calling us. The National Fire Protection Association recommends a chimney inspection every year and a sweep whenever creosote reaches 1/8 inch. For most households that burn regularly, that means an annual cleaning — more often if you burn unseasoned wood or use the fireplace daily.

Creosote is a tar-like residue left behind when wood smoke cools inside the flue. It is highly flammable, and a thick buildup is the leading cause of chimney fires. Regular sweeping removes it before it can ignite.

A Level 1 inspection is the annual visual check of accessible areas. A Level 2 adds a video camera scan of the flue and is required when you buy or sell a home, change appliances, or after a chimney fire. A Level 3 is the most in-depth and may involve removing parts of the chimney when hidden damage is suspected.

Chimney leaks usually come from a cracked crown, a missing cap, failed flashing where the chimney meets the roof, or porous brick and mortar absorbing water. We trace the exact source, repair it, and can apply a breathable waterproofing treatment to prevent future leaks.

Yes. A cap keeps rain, birds, squirrels, and debris out of the flue and stops sparks from landing on your roof. It is one of the least expensive ways to protect your chimney from water damage and animal nests.
